Signs Your Home Needs Professional Attention

Intro


As a home owner, recognizing indicators that suggest your home requirements immediate plumbing attention is essential for avoiding expensive damage and aggravation. Allow's explore a few of the leading signs you ought to never neglect.

Lowered Water Pressure


Among the most common signs of plumbing issues is reduced water pressure. If you see a considerable drop in water pressure in your faucets or showerheads, it might signify underlying issues such as pipe leaks, mineral buildup, or problems with the water supply line.

Backflow


Backflow, where polluted water recedes into the drinkable water, is a serious plumbing issue that needs instant interest. It can happen as a result of back siphonage or back pressure and poses health and wellness risks from direct exposure to hazardous pathogens.

Insect Infestations


Pests such as cockroaches, rats, and pests are attracted to wetness and water resources, making water leakages and damaged pipes optimal reproducing premises. If you notice an increase in insect activity, it could be an indication of plumbing concerns that require to be resolved.

Unpleasant Smells


Foul odors rising from drains or sewer lines are not only undesirable yet also indicative of plumbing problems. Sewer odors may suggest a harmed drain line or a dried-out P-trap, while stuffy smells might indicate mold development from water leaks.

Visible Water Damage


Water discolorations on walls or ceilings, along with mold and mildew or mold growth, are clear indications of water leaks that require instant focus. Neglecting these indicators can cause structural damage, jeopardized interior air top quality, and pricey repairs.

Unusual Noises


Gurgling, banging, or whistling noises originating from your plumbing system are not normal and need to be investigated without delay. These sounds could be brought on by problems such as air in the pipes, loose installations, or water hammer-- a sensation where water flow is abruptly quit.

Structure Cracks


Fractures in your home's structure may be a sign of underlying plumbing concerns, particularly if they coincide with water-related troubles inside your home. Water leaks from pipelines or sewer lines can create soil disintegration, resulting in structure settlement and splits.

Mold and mildew Development


The presence of mold or mildew in your home, particularly in damp or poorly aerated areas, suggests excess moisture-- a common consequence of water leakages. Mold and mildew not just damages surface areas but likewise postures health risks to owners, making prompt plumbing repair work vital.

Slow Water drainage


Sluggish drain is one more red flag that should not be forgotten. If water takes longer than typical to drain pipes from sinks, showers, or bathtubs, it can show an obstruction in the pipes. Neglecting this issue might lead to complete blockages and potential water damages.

Abrupt Rise in Water Expenses


If you discover a sudden spike in your water costs without an equivalent boost in usage, it's a strong sign of concealed leaks. Also little leaks can throw away considerable amounts of water with time, leading to filled with air water expenses.

HOW TO KNOW IF YOUR HOUSE NEEDS PLUMBING MAINTENANCE?


Your home’s plumbing system plays a vital role in ensuring the smooth flow of water and maintaining a comfortable living environment. However, over time, wear and tear can occur, leading to plumbing issues that can disrupt your daily routine. To avoid costly repairs and unexpected emergencies, regular plumbing maintenance is essential. If you are asking how to know if your house needs a plumbing maintenance, here are some key signs to watch for and maintenance tips to keep your home’s water systems in excellent condition.


Watch for Warning Signs.


Several indicators can suggest that your home needs plumbing maintenance. These signs include slow drainage, low water pressure, recurring leaks, foul odors, and unusual sounds coming from the pipes. Pay attention to these warnings as they can indicate underlying issues that require immediate attention.


Schedule Regular Inspections.


Preventive maintenance is crucial to catch plumbing problems before they escalate. Consider scheduling regular inspections with a professional plumber who can assess your plumbing system for any hidden leaks, corrosion, or potential issues. Regular inspections can help you identify problems early on, saving you from costly repairs and water damage.


Maintain Drainage Systems.


Clogged drains are a common plumbing issue that can lead to water backups and other complications. Avoid pouring grease, coffee grounds, or other debris down the drain, and use drain covers to prevent hair and debris from entering the pipes. Regularly clean your drains using natural remedies or approved drain cleaners to keep them clear. Winterize Your Plumbing.


In colder climates, freezing temperatures can cause pipes to burst, leading to significant water damage. Before the winter season arrives, insulate exposed pipes, disconnect outdoor hoses, and consider installing pipe insulation sleeves. Taking these preventive measures can protect your plumbing system during freezing weather.


Regular plumbing maintenance is essential for a well-functioning home. By paying attention to warning signs, scheduling inspections, maintaining drainage systems, and winterizing your plumbing, you can prevent costly repairs and ensure a smoothly running water system. Remember, proactive maintenance is the key to a hassle-free and functional home.
